Table of Contents

Chapter 1: Introduction  Why write tests? Levels of testing Overview of TDD   Chapter 2: Your First Test  Basics of testing in iOS XCTest Code Examples   Chapter 3: The Testing Pyramid  Testing Level Values  Distributing tests along levels      Chapter 4: TDD Deep Dive  Core concepts Complex examples Implement projects from scratch with TDD    Chapter 5: Modularization for the Win  Introducing a legacy project Transform with maintainability Break up larger components Apply TDD for modularization    Chapter 5: Dependency Injection and Mocks  Write tests for a component Downsides of these techniques Deciding when to apply   Chapter 6: Avoiding Threading Nightmares  Threading issues  Simulate situations Determine which components need to have multithreading tests   Chapter 7: Testing Your Network Layer  Testing network code c Differences between sync and async code Test network code   Chapter 8: Taming CoreData  Core Data  Testing Core Data layer   Chapter 9: Adding Features to Legacy Apps Testing concepts and techniques Add a feature to an existing application TDD and modularization  Modify a tested and modularized project   Chapter 10: Handling Production Issues  Improve the application quality  Make sure that similar problems don't happen again Tools used to identify and keep track of bugs and crashes. Add tests for every production issue discovered   Chapter 11: Performance Testing  Write performance tests MetricKit Value of performance testing Write performance tests for iOS applications

Author Information

Khaled El-Morabea Khaled is an engineering manager at Instabug. He has been an iOS developer for more than 8 years and leading the iOS team for more than 3 years. In that time he has worked on several projects. During his time at Instabug, he has worked on multiple integral products, both as a developer and as a strategic engineering manager. Hassaan El-Garem Hassaan has been involved in the field of iOS Development for 5 years, during which he worked on multiple apps and projects. He has a passion for testing and for working on complex projects, while maintaining the highest level of quality. Following his passion for testing has led him to create a closed-source testing framework used for randomized stress testing.
